Chennai ECR six-laning nears completion with 85% work done

Chennai’s key coastal corridor, the East Coast Road, is now entering its final phase of expansion as the six-laning project between Thiruvanmiyur and Akkarai reaches 85 percent completion. The 10.5 km stretch is one of the most critical urban infrastructure upgrades aimed at easing traffic congestion and improving connectivity along the city’s southern coastal belt.

According to officials from the Tamil Nadu Highways Department, most of the civil works have been completed, and the focus is now on finishing pending segments and addressing land acquisition challenges. Certain pockets between Kottivakkam and Akkarai, particularly near VGP, are yet to be cleared, with around 30 houses still under negotiation. Authorities have initiated discussions with property owners and expect to complete the process soon.

Despite significant progress, traffic disruptions continue in areas such as Neelankarai, Injambakkam and Vettuvankeni due to incomplete stretches and uneven road surfaces. Illegal parking along newly expanded lanes has also emerged as a concern, reducing the effective carriageway width and slowing down vehicle movement. Efforts to restrict parking have faced resistance from local residents, highlighting the need for better traffic management solutions.

Commuters have also raised concerns about recurring encroachments by roadside vendors, which continue to impact traffic flow. In response, officials are expected to intensify enforcement measures once the project is fully completed.

In parallel, preparations are underway for a proposed elevated corridor along the same stretch. The ₹2,100 crore project between Thiruvanmiyur and Uthandi is currently in the soil testing stage and is expected to further enhance capacity and reduce congestion in the long term.

The completion of the ECR widening project is expected to significantly improve travel time, support real estate growth along the corridor, and strengthen Chennai’s overall road infrastructure network.
